Output f4e7880b3b0f91aa05fbf774938d496c263b81c9a67924ac81b6889868fd7281:0

value
16945208
script pubkey
OP_HASH160 OP_PUSHBYTES_20 73489a3440faec7a71991c1adb0c22b8e4185f9e OP_EQUAL
address
3CCac72HxCmDYGc5pScjUaXPrKW1vctrsM
transaction
f4e7880b3b0f91aa05fbf774938d496c263b81c9a67924ac81b6889868fd7281
spent
true